Series Preview: Braves at Red Sox for Pitching Bonanza
The upcoming series between the Atlanta Braves and the Boston Red Sox is set to showcase strong pitching performances. The Braves currently hold a better record than the Red Sox, who are struggling in last place in the AL East. Fans can expect notable broadcasts and appearances during the games at Fenway Park.
- ▪The Red Sox are currently 22-30, while the Braves have a record of 36-18.
- ▪Spencer Strider has made four starts this season, allowing three runs in his last outing against the Miami Marlins.
- ▪Ranger Suarez has a history of strong performances against the Braves, allowing only two runs in 18 innings last year.
